Function2 SQL 다루기(4) : PL-SQL, 예외처리, FUNCTION, PROCEDURE 1. PS/SQL 오라클사의 SQL 언어중 하나로 사용자가 정의하는 함수 익명 블럭을 사용하며 아래와 같은 4가지 부분으로 이어진다. 기본적으로 pl/sql 의 결과는 콘솔창에는 출력되지 않는다 이를 해결하기 위해서는 아래의 명령어 한줄이 필수!! 또한 end 뒤에는 / 가 필수로 따라와야한다 SET SERVEROUTPUT ON; 영역 설명 옵션/필수 DECLARE(선언부) PL/SQL에서 사용하는 모든 변수나 상수를 선언하는 부분으로서 DECLARE 로 시작!! ⇒ 변수/상수/커서 등을 선언 옵션 BEGIN(실행부) 절차적 형식으로 SQL 문을 실행할 수 있도록 절차적 언어의 요소인 제어문, 반복문, 함수 정의 등 로직을 기술 할 수 이는 부분이며 BEGIN 으로 시작 필수 EXCEPTION(예외 처리.. DB - SQL 2022. 4. 8. DB 기본기 익히기 (2) : SPOOL, FUNCTION, 형변환, 제어문 1. DB 접속하기 다양한 방법으로 DB 접속이 가능하나 현재는 오라클DB에서 제공하는 sqlplus 를 사용함 cmd - sqlplus dbID/dbPasswd 2. WHERE 조건절 WHERE 조건절에는 여러 연산자가 오는데 이때 비교나 논리 연산자가 아닌 다른 연산자들은 앞이나 뒤에 NOT 을 붙여주면 반대를 구할 수 있다. BETWEEN 작은값 AND 큰값, NOT BETWEEN IS NULL, IS NOT NULL IN ( ~), NOT IN (~) LIKE, NOT LIKE % _ 3. SQL 내용 저장하기 1) SAVE 내가 작성했던 가장 마지막 SQL 문장을 파일로 저장하기 위해서 사용하는 명령어 아래 명령어로 저장이 가능하며, 저장되는 위치는 C:\Users\[사용자명] 이 기본 위치 이.. DB - SQL 2022. 2. 12. 이전 1 다음 728x90 반응형